On June 26, 2005, Beijing unveiled the slogan for the 2008 Summer Olympic Games--"One World, One Dream." The mascots for the Games were made public on November 11 and comprise five dolls named "Bei Bei," "Jing Jing," "Huan Huan," "Ying Ying" and "Ni Ni." Put together, they read "Beijing welcomes you" in Chinese.
Construction of all competition venues for the Beijing Olympic Games made smooth progress in 2005. The Beijing Organizing Committee for the Games of the 29th Olympiad also began to solicit designs for the Olympic torch from around the world. |
